C++, popüler bir programlama dili olarak bilinir ve birçok farklı platformda kullanılabilir. C++ dilinin esnek yapısı sayesinde, yazılım geliştiriciler her türlü uygulamayı kolaylıkla oluşturabilirler. C++ genellikle Windows, Linux, MacOS gibi işletim sistemlerinde kullanılsa da, bu dili kullanarak mobil uygulamalar da geliştirilebilir. Ayrıca C++’ın, oyun geliştirme gibi alanlarda da sıkça tercih edildiğini görmekteyiz. Bu dil sayesinde, yüksek performans gerektiren uygulamalar yazmak oldukça mümkündür ve birçok büyük şirket, C++’ı tercih etmektedir.
C++ dilinin platform bağımsız olması, geliştiricilere büyük bir esneklik sağlar. Bu durum, uygulamanın hangi platformda kullanılacağına karar verme aşamasında avantaj sağlar. Aynı zamanda, C++ dilinin geniş kütüphane desteği de farklı platformlarda yazılım geliştirmeyi kolaylaştırır. Bu sayede, yazılım geliştiricilerin ihtiyaçlarına göre farklı platformlarda uygulama geliştirme imkanı sunulur.
C++ dili, hem profesyonel yazılım geliştiricileri hem de yeni başlayanlar için ideal bir seçenektir. Dilin kapsamlı özellikleri sayesinde, hem temel programlama kavramlarını öğrenmek hem de daha karmaşık projeler geliştirmek mümkündür. Ayrıca, C++ diline dair birçok kaynak ve topluluk bulunmaktadır, bu da dilin öğrenilmesini ve geliştirilmesini kolaylaştırır.önemli olan ise uygulamanın kullanıcılarını dikkate almakt ve hangi platformu zamanyanacağına buna karar vermektedir.
Windows İşletim Sistemi Üzerinde
Windows işletim sistemi, kullanıcıların bilgisayarlarını kolayca yönetmelerine olanak tanıyan popüler bir işletim sistemidir. Windows’un en son sürümü olan Windows 10, kullanıcılarına birçok yeni özellik ve güvenlik geliştirmesi sunmaktadır. Windows işletim sistemi, geniş bir uygulama ve oyun kütüphanesine sahiptir, bu da kullanıcıların ihtiyaçlarına göre adaptasyonu kolaylaştırır.
Windows işletim sistemi, kullanıcı dostu arayüzü sayesinde teknolojiye yeni başlayanlar için bile kolayca öğrenilebilir. Kullanıcılar, Windows mağazası aracılığıyla istedikleri uygulamaları ve oyunları kolayca indirebilir ve yükleyebilirler. Ayrıca, Windows’un gelişmiş dosya yönetimi özellikleri ve güçlü arama özelliği kullanıcıların dosyalarını düzenlemesine ve bulmasına yardımcı olur.
- Windows işletim sistemi, çeşitli sürücüler ve yazılımlarla uyumlu çalışabilir.
- Windows’un güçlü güvenlik önlemleri, kullanıcıların bilgilerini korumak için önemli bir rol oynar.
- Windows’un sürekli güncellemeleri, kullanıcıların sisteminin performansını artırmalarına yardımcı olur.
Linux İşletim Sistemi Üzerinde
Linuks, kullanıcılarına ücretsiz bir şekilde sunulan bir işletim sistemi çekirdeğidir. Genellikle açık kaynak kodlu ve özgür yazılım lisansı altında dağıtılmaktadır. Linux, günümüzde birçok farklı platformda ve cihazda kullanılmaktadır. Bu işletim sistemi sayesinde kullanıcılar istedikleri özelleştirmeleri yapabilir, istedikleri uygulamaları yükleyebilir ve güvenli bir şekilde internet üzerinde gezinti yapabilirler.
Linux, kullanıcılarına yüksek performans ve güvenlik sunar. Aynı zamanda farklı dağıtımlar aracılığıyla kullanıcılar ihtiyaçlarına uygun bir Linux sürümü seçebilirler. Ubuntu, Fedora, CentOS gibi farklı dağıtımlar, kullanıcıların tercihine bağlı olarak kullanılabilmektedir.
- Linux işletim sistemi genellikle açık kaynak kodlu yazılımlarla birlikte gelir.
- Kullanıcılar, Linux üzerinde istedikleri gibi özelleştirme yapabilirler.
- Linux çekirdeği, farklı cihazlar ve platformlar için uygun bir şekilde geliştirilmiştir.
Linux işletim sistemi, bilgisayar kullanıcıları arasında popülerliğini her geçen gün arttırmaktadır. Güvenlik, performans, özelleştirme imkanları gibi avantajları sayesinde birçok kişi tarafından tercih edilmektedir.
MacOS işletim sistemi üzerinde
MacOS işletim sistemi, Apple tarafından geliştirilen ve Mac bilgisayarlarında çalışan bir işletim sistemidir. Kullanıcı dostu arayüzü ve güvenilir performansıyla bilinen MacOS, birçok profesyonel kullanıcı ve yaratıcı için tercih edilen bir seçenektir. MacOS’un en belirgin özelliklerinden biri, macOS ailesine özgü olan Aqua arayüzüdür.
MacOS işletim sistemi, kullanıcıların günümüzde ihtiyaç duydukları pek çok özelliği ve uygulamayı destekler. iCloud entegrasyonu, Siri sesli asistanı, Spotlight arama motoru ve Time Machine yedekleme aracı gibi özellikler, MacOS’u rakiplerinden ayıran önemli özellikler arasındadır.
Bunun yanı sıra, MacOS işletim sistemi güvenlik konusunda da oldukça iddialıdır. Dahili olarak gelen Güvenlik Duvarı, Dosya Tekerinin İmzalı ve Şifrelenmiş Sürümü gibi özellikler sayesinde, MacOS kullanıcılarının verilerini koruma altına almalarına yardımcı olur.
- MacOS, Apple’ın özel donanım ve yazılım entegrasyonundan yararlanarak optimize edilmiş bir performans sunar.
- App Store üzerinden binlerce uygulamaya erişim imkanı sağlar.
- MacOS güncellemeleri genellikle düzenli olarak yayınlanır ve ücretsiz olarak sunulur.
MacOS işletim sistemi, geniş bir kullanıcı kitlesine hitap eden özellikleri ve güvenilir performansıyla tercih edilen bir işletim sistemidir.
Unix tabanlı işletim sistemleri üzerinde
Unix tabanlı işletim sistemleri, bilgisayarların çalışmasını sağlayan temel yazılımlardır. Bunlar, Unix’in çeşitli dağıtımlarını içerebilir ve genellikle büyük ölçüde güvenilirdir. Unix’te, komut satırı arayüzü üzerinden işlemler gerçekleştirilir ve işletim sistemi kullanıcı dostu bir grafik arayüze sahip değildir.
Unix tabanlı işletim sistemlerinin en popüler dağıtımlarından biri Linux’tur. Linux, özgür ve açık kaynaklı bir işletim sistemi olarak bilinir ve birçok farklı cihazda kullanılabilir. Diğer popüler Unix tabanlı işletim sistemleri arasında macOS ve FreeBSD bulunmaktadır.
- Unix tabanlı işletim sistemleri yüksek güvenlik sağlar.
- Unix’te çoklu kullanıcı desteği vardır.
- Unix tabanlı işletim sistemleri genellikle güncel ve istikrarlıdır.
Unix tabanlı işletim sistemleri, özellikle sunucu sistemlerde ve bilimsel alanlarda yaygın olarak kullanılmaktadır. Bu işletim sistemleri genellikle karmaşık bilgi işleme görevlerini kolayca yerine getirebilir ve gelişmiş ağ özellikleri sunabilir.
Android platfromunda
Android platformu, dünya genelinde en yaygın olarak kullanılan mobil işletim sistemidir. Google tarafından geliştirilen bu açık kaynaklı platform, birçok farklı cihazda kullanılmaktadır. Android, yüksek özelleştirme imkanı sunmasıyla da dikkat çeker.
Birçok farklı uygulama geliştirme ortamı Android için mevcuttur. Java programlama dili kullanılarak geliştirilen uygulamalar, Google Play Store gibi platformlarda yayınlanabilir.
- Android uygulamaları, geniş bir kullanıcı kitlesine hitap etmektedir.
- Android cihazlar, farklı marka ve modellerde üretilmektedir.
- Android güvenlik konusunda sürekli güncelleştirmeler yapmaktadır.
Android platformu, kullanıcı dostu arayüzü ve geniş uygulama yelpazesi ile birçok insanın tercih ettiği bir işletim sistemidir. Geliştiriciler için de kolaylıkla erişilebilir bir ortam sunmaktadır.
iOS platformunda
iOS, Apple tarafından geliştirilen mobil işletim sistemi platformudur. iPhone, iPad, iPod Touch gibi cihazlarda kullanılan bu işletim sistemi, kullanıcı dostu arayüzü ve güvenliği ile tanınmaktadır.
iOS platformu, App Store üzerinden milyonlarca uygulamaya erişim sağlar. Bu uygulamalar arasında oyunlar, sosyal medya uygulamaları, üretkenlik araçları ve daha birçok çeşit bulunmaktadır. iOS platformu, geliştiricilere geniş bir kitleye erişim imkanı sunmaktadır.
- iOS platformunun güncel sürümü iOS 14’tür. Her sürümde yeni özellikler ve geliştirmeler sunulmaktadır.
- Apple, iOS işletim sistemini sürekli olarak günceller ve kullanıcıların cihazlarını en güvenli şekilde kullanmalarını sağlar.
- iOS platformunda bulunan FaceTime, iMessage, Siri gibi özel uygulamalar, Apple cihazları arasında entegrasyon ve iletişimi kolaylaştırır.
iOS platformu, mobil cihazlarda hızlı performans ve akıcı kullanıcı deneyimi sunar. Apple’ın kaliteli cihazları ile birleşen iOS işletim sistemi, kullanıcıların beklentilerini karşılamak için sürekli olarak geliştirilmektedir.
Masaüstü Uygulamaları Geliştirmek İçin
Web geliştirme alışkanlıklarına alışmış biriyseniz, masaüstü uygulamaları geliştirmenin farklı bir deneyim yaratabileceğini fark edebilirsiniz. Ancak, masaüstü uygulamaları da web uygulamalarının sunduğu pek çok imkanı sunar. Örneğin, hız ve performans açısından masaüstü uygulamaları genellikle web uygulamalarından daha iyi performans sergiler.
Masaüstü uygulamaları geliştirmek için öncelikle doğru araçları seçmek önemlidir. Genellikle masaüstü uygulamaları için kullanılan programlama dilleri arasında C++, Java ve Python gibi diller bulunur. Bu dillerin yanı sıra Qt ve Electron gibi popüler framework’ler de masaüstü uygulamaları geliştirmek için sıklıkla tercih edilir.
- Masaüstü uygulamaları geliştirmek için kullanılan programlama dilleri arasında C++ ve Java öne çıkar.
- Qt ve Electron gibi framework’ler de masaüstü uygulamaları için ideal çözümler sunabilir.
Özetle, masaüstü uygulamaları geliştirmek için doğru araçları seçmek ve kullandığınız programlama dillerini iyi bilmek önemlidir. Bu sayede kullanıcı dostu ve verimli masaüstü uygulamaları geliştirebilirsiniz.
Bu konu C++ hangi platformda yazılır? hakkındaydı, daha fazla bilgiye ulaşmak için C++ Hangi Uygulamalarda Kullanılır? sayfasını ziyaret edebilirsiniz.